在编写shell脚本的过程中,有的时候难免会用到一些变量值被定义为(*)的变量,但是当我们试图引用这个变量的时候bash有默认会把(*)替换成当前目录下的所有文件名的列表,如下:[root@vm_102~]#a=*
[root@vm_102~]#echo$a
anaconda-ks.cfginstall.loginstall.log.syslog
[root@..
分类:
系统相关 时间:
2014-12-10 02:04:21
阅读次数:
934
$sudoapt-getinstallgdebi$sudodpkg--add-architecturei386$sudoapt-getupdate$wgethttp://kdl.cc.ksosoft.com/wps-community/download/a16/wps-office_9.1.0.4945~a16p3_i386.deb$sudogdebiwps-office_9.1.0.4885~a16_i386.deb$wgethttp://wps-community.org/download/tools/f..
分类:
系统相关 时间:
2014-12-10 02:02:53
阅读次数:
297
今天看了正则表达式,命令很多,知识比较散。多复习。正则表达式(RegularExproession,RE)与文件格式化处理正则表达式就是处理字符串的方法,它是以行为单位来进行字符串的处理率行为,正则表达式通过一些特殊符号的辅助,可以让用户轻易达到查找、删除、替换某特定字符串的处..
分类:
系统相关 时间:
2014-12-10 01:57:45
阅读次数:
302
search file
先选中你要替换的东东,然后再菜单栏中找到Search→Text→Project,这样就会在整个项目中查找单词。然后在Search的Console中,单击项目,右键选择Replace All,填入你想替换的东东,就OK了。但是貌似不支持Whole Word。...
分类:
系统相关 时间:
2014-12-10 01:54:08
阅读次数:
218
首先说一下什么是哲学家进餐问题,这是操作系统课程中一个经典的同步问题, 问题如下:如上图,有6个哲学家和6根筷子(那个蓝色部分表示哲学家,那个紫色长条部分表示筷子),他们分别被编了0~5的号!如果某个哲学家想要进餐的话,必须同时拿起左手和右手边的两根筷子才能进餐!哲学家进餐完毕之后,就放下...
分类:
系统相关 时间:
2014-12-10 01:42:13
阅读次数:
409
首先说一下什么是哲学家进餐问题,这是操作系统课程中一个经典的同步问题, 问题如下:如上图,有6个哲学家和6根筷子(那个蓝色部分表示哲学家,那个紫色长条部分表示筷子),他们分别被编了0~5的号!如果某个哲学家想要进餐的话,必须同时拿起左手和右手边的两根筷子才能进餐!哲学家进餐完毕之后,就放下...
分类:
系统相关 时间:
2014-12-10 01:43:20
阅读次数:
326
linux的特点 - 免费的/开源 - 支持多线程/多用户 - 安全性好 - 对内存和文件管理优越 关机命令 shutdown -h now(立即进行关机) shutdown -r now (现在重新启动计算机) reboot (现在重新启动计算机) 进入桌...
分类:
系统相关 时间:
2014-12-10 01:43:02
阅读次数:
338
add by zhj:-/+ buffers/cache行的free列就是实际未使用的内存。free -m中的参数-m是指以MB为单元输出数据原文:http://liustb.blog.163.com/blog/static/1337080192011718112434416/free命令用来查看内...
分类:
系统相关 时间:
2014-12-10 01:40:23
阅读次数:
191
vi /etc/vimrc set smarttab set autoindent set cindent set tabstop=4 set shiftwidth=4 set noexpandtab
分类:
系统相关 时间:
2014-12-10 00:40:12
阅读次数:
156
原文链接 http://book.51cto.com/art/201008/217240.htmsleep:暂停进程作用:sleep命令的功能是使进程暂停执行一段时间。用法:sleep number [选项]主要选项如下。number:时间长度,后面可接s,m,h或d。s:以秒为单位。m:以分钟为单...
分类:
系统相关 时间:
2014-12-10 00:31:13
阅读次数:
238
原文链接 http://book.51cto.com/art/201008/217277.htmntsysv:设置系统服务作用:ntsysv是Red Hat公司遵循GPL规则所开发的程序,它具有交互式操作界面,可以轻易地利用方向键和空格键等,开启、关闭操作系统在每个执行等级中所要执行的系统服务。用法...
分类:
系统相关 时间:
2014-12-10 00:32:31
阅读次数:
289
1.挂载光盘2.虚拟机加载ISO文件3.虚拟机下面点光盘符号,选connect4.执行 mkdir /media/cdrom5.mount /dev/cdrom /media/drom6.查询samba安装情况 rpm -qa | grep samba7.安装三个文件cd /media/cdrom/...
分类:
系统相关 时间:
2014-12-10 00:25:26
阅读次数:
404
在Mac上使用过要license的Parallels Desktop和免费的VirtualBox,比较结果如下:1. VirtualBox对鼠标的捕获和控制更加友好,Parallels需要按键来释放鼠标,但是VirtualBox里面完全自动。2. VirtualBox里面虚拟机的运行速度似乎更快,至...
分类:
系统相关 时间:
2014-12-10 00:24:57
阅读次数:
1590
在linux下面经常用查找命令,我自己最常用的是find whereis locate关于find我常用find的基本功能,如find / -name filename在某个目录下寻找文件。find命令支持正则,可以写成find . -name abc*但是find查找非常慢,而且find查找的内容...
分类:
系统相关 时间:
2014-12-10 00:18:32
阅读次数:
276
系统调用read的作用是:从与文件描述符files相关联的文件里读入nbytes个字节的数据,并把她们放到数据区buf中。它返回实际读入的字符,这可能会小于请求的字节数。如果read调用返回0,就表示未读入任何数据,已到达了文件结尾。同样,如果返回的是-1,就表示read调用出现了错误。
#include size_t read(int fildes, void *buf, size_t nby...
分类:
系统相关 时间:
2014-12-09 23:11:47
阅读次数:
447
1、关闭apache
版本一 /etc/init.d/httpd stop
版本二 /etc/init.d/apache2 stop
2、查看端口80
netstat -anp |gep 80
参数说明:
-p process
-a all
-n 以数字显示地址和端口(否则忽略虚拟机动态ip,127.0.0.1会以localhost显示)
3、进程相关ps
使用权限...
分类:
系统相关 时间:
2014-12-09 23:09:19
阅读次数:
304
一、shell的类型
站在用户登录的角度来说,shell的类型有:
1、登录式shell: (读取环境配置)
正常通过某终端登录:
su - USERNAME
su -l USERNAME
2、非登录式shell:(不读取环境配置)
su USERNAME
图形终端下打开的命令窗口
自动执行的shell脚本
2、bash的配置文件:
全局配置:
/e...
分类:
系统相关 时间:
2014-12-09 23:09:57
阅读次数:
300